Python Team Lead
Частный рекрутер
Рекрутер Алькей Аманжолов
( сайт не указан )
Аккаунт зарегистрирован с email *@gmail.com
Опыт работы более 5 лет
🚀 Вакансия: Team Lead Python Backend (удаленно, неполная занятость) | Around
О проекте:
Around — это мобильное приложение, охватывающее всю сферу оффлайн бизнеса на дому между соседями в спальных густонаселённых спальных микрорайонах по всему миру. Маникюр на дому, уборка на дому, няня на час, сиделка на час, муж на час, домашние полуфабрикаты, торты на заказ и многое многое другое.
Наши особенности:
1) У нас в разы более проработанное решение относительно всех IT игроков, кто хоть частично касается этого рынка.
2) Оффлайн бизнес на дому растёт по всему миру последние 40 лет по 6-9% в год.
3) Тайминг: 60% экосистемы сейчас находится в домовых рекламных чатах в мессенджерах. Мы знаем, как убрать все эти чаты в прошлое. Рынок оцифрован и готов к специализированному решению. К нашему решению.
4) У нас супер апп. 4 механики взаимодействия между соседом-клиентом и соседом-самозанятым (Услуги, Товары, Привоз, Подряд) и отдельная функция "Горячие объявления".
🔧 Стек: Python 3.10+, FastAPI, Flutter, PostgreSQL, Redis, Docker, Яндекс.Карты API, WebSocket.
🔥 Обязанности:
- Менторство и контроль качества:
- Проверка кода 2 junior Python разработчиков.
- Код-ревью с фокусом на:
- Оптимальность алгоритмов,
- Архитектурную чистоту,
- Безопасность (особенно в платежах и геоданных).
- Обучение команды через разбор реальных задач.
- Техническое лидерство:
- Проектирование ключевых модулей: гео-ядро (Яндекс.Карты API), чат (WebSocket), платежи (эквайринг).
- Подбор решений для высоконагруженных эндпоинтов.
- Документирование архитектуры.
- Оптимизация процессов:
- Внедрение лучших практик.
- Контроль метрик API (латентность, ошибки).
📌 Обязательные требования:
- 5+ лет коммерческого опыта с Python (FastAPI).
- Опыт работы с:
- Яндекс.Карты API (геокодирование, маршруты, поиск),
- WebSocket (реализация чатов/уведомлений),
- Эквайринг (интеграция платежных шлюзов).
- Глубокое понимание:
- Асинхронного программирования,
- Оптимизации PostgreSQL,
- Кэширования (Redis).
- Опыт менторства (формального или нет).
💡 Условия:
- Формат: Удаленно, до 10 часов/неделю (гибкий график).
- Распределение времени:
- 40% — код-ревью,
- 30% — архитектура,
- 20% — обучение команды,
- 10% — планирование.
- Оплата: фантомный опцион - 2% от общей прибыли проекта до достижения совокупного платежа в размере 100 000$ за курирование команды на этапе разработки и 1 года после запуска.
- Формат оформления: договор оказания услуг.